I am going to make place mats for a girlfriend who lives in Japan. She is American but works with the Japanese people and has them in her home socially several times a week. I made a set of place mats for her with an "American theme" -- red, white, and blue, with lots of stars and some stripes. Now I want to make a set that have a "Japanese flavor." The pattern I am using has 5 different fabrics + a binding fabric.

Ideas as to what I should do?
